Housing Referral and Rights - South Simcoe

Assistance is provided to individuals and families with low and moderate incomes to find affordable housing. Affordable housing is provided by public, non-profit, co-operative or inexpensive private housing.

The Ontario Landlord and Tenant Board (see below) regulates and provides information about landlord and tenant rights and obligations for rental properties, including rent control guidelines. Local municipalities set property standards by-laws which outline minimum requirements for building maintenance and occupancy.
